Eijsermans family tree » Cornelia Horsten (1865-1953)

Personal data Cornelia Horsten 

  • She was born on March 26, 1865 in Dongen.

  • She died on March 11, 1953 in Dongen, she was 87 years old.

  • A child of Antonie Horsten and Johanna Maria van den Nieuwenhuizen
  • This information was last updated on July 15, 2012.

Household of Cornelia Horsten

She is married to Johannes Verharen.

They got married on September 11, 1913 at Dongen, she was 48 years old.
